What Is Anemia and How Does It Affect Daily Life?
Anemia is a condition where the body does not have enough healthy red blood cells or hemoglobin to carry oxygen throughout the body. Since oxygen plays an important role in energy production, reduced oxygen levels can cause tiredness, weakness, and difficulty performing everyday activities.
Common causes of anemia include:
- Iron deficiency
- Vitamin B12 deficiency
- Folate deficiency
- Blood loss
- Chronic medical conditions
- Certain medications
For some people, anemia symptoms may be mild, while others may experience symptoms severe enough to affect work performance, school attendance, and daily routines.

Types of Anemia That May Require Medical Documentation
- Iron Deficiency Anemia – The most common type of anemia caused by insufficient iron levels.
- Vitamin B12 Deficiency Anemia – Occurs when the body lacks enough vitamin B12 needed for healthy blood cell production.
- Folate Deficiency Anemia – Caused by inadequate folate levels.
- Chronic Disease Anemia- May occur due to long-term medical conditions.
- Severe Anemia – May require closer medical monitoring and additional recovery time.
